The first thing you should consider when looking for a broker is their offer. Examine all of the details of the offer and see if they meet the standards of a reputable trading firm. This means you will have to examine their trading platforms, value added features, and any special terms that they may have. Even more so, always check to see if they have negative reviews online.
Unlike many other financial industries, the forex market is considered a deregulated industry. Trading is done on a global market with multiple countries participating. However, here in the United States, a reputable broker should be registered with Commodity Futures Trading Commission of the United States. Most good brokers will hang their hats with this agency.
If there is any business where customer service should be regarded as premium, it is with your forex broker. The level of support you receive from your broker will make or break you. Consequently, you broker should have multiple channels of support. This could be a ticket system phone contact and email support.
Always examine the trading platform use by a broker of firm. This is where all of your trades will be done. The platform should be easy to use and very intuitive. They should have a help section that you can access should you need additional help in using the platform.
Many forex brokers employ web-based platforms, while others offer downloadable platforms. If you can find a broker that has both platforms, then that is a good thing. A good broker should give you unlimited access to your trading platform so you can practice when you are not actively trading.

Penny stocks, are sometimes also referred to as as micro-cap, are low priced stocks and shares ordinarily bought and sold in the over the counter market. Almost all of the stocks or shares are for sale for a penny that is why these are referred to as penny stocks.
OTCBB: OTCBB provides complete data for more than 3000 stocks including real time, quotes display, last price and quantities. These equities are usually not dealt with in any of the national stock exchanges. The Over The Counter Bulletin Board digitally supplies as they happen quotations for home as well as foreign stocks and ADRs, plus it shows past days trading activity in DPPs. There are in excess of two hundred market makers are certified at the OTCBB with over the counter or OTC bulletin boards chosen over pink sheets.
Pink Sheets: The Pink sheets is printed and maintained by Pink Sheets LLC and it presents bid and wanted cited values of various penny stocks. Concerns listed in pink sheets are the most speculative as most of the businesses simply meet the minimal prerequisite for naming, although penny stocks at pink sheets are thinly traded. Many businesses pay brokers] for selling these penny stocks and therefore some dealers|agents] use misleading activities to sell the stocks or shares and cheat funds from individuals.
In a number of the instances, just a couple of market makers are actively involved in a specified penny stocks and obtain and sell these specific securities only. Dealing with a market maker is preferable, as the market maker not only sells the specific stocks but it in addition buys the shares. Close to two hundred and thirty market makers are approved by the Over The Counter Bulletin Board and these market makers buy and trade stocks on a frequent basis. It is also preferable to observe that a larger number of market makers are accessible for specified stocks because the less market makers there are available, will often determine or control the particular stocks. In these instances the investment funds in the unique penny stock is risky as these few market makers can manipulate the costs of the shares and thus can maintain a wide spread between the sale and buying terms of the stock.
